How to fill out Delaware Small Group Business Employee Enrollment/Change Form

01
Obtain the Delaware Small Group Business Employee Enrollment/Change Form.
02
Fill out the business name and contact information at the top of the form.
03
Provide the employee's full name, date of birth, and Social Security number.
04
Indicate the employee's address and contact information.
05
Select the appropriate coverage option (e.g., medical, dental) for the employee.
06
Complete any relevant sections for dependents if applicable.
07
Review the form for accuracy and completeness.
08
Sign and date the form as required.
09
Submit the completed form to the designated HR or benefits administrator.

What happens if your employee misses open enrollment? Employees who miss the deadline to sign up for health insurance during open enrollment could face a year without health insurance. In turn, those without coverage may have to pay an individual mandate penalty on their next tax return.
If you miss open enrollment, you may find that you cannot enroll or make changes to your coverage until the following year. However, qualifying life events can trigger a special enrollment period that will allow for mid-year enrollments and plan changes.

The Delaware Small Group Business Employee Enrollment/Change Form is a document used by small businesses in Delaware to enroll employees in a health insurance plan or to make changes to their existing coverage.
Small businesses in Delaware that provide health insurance coverage to their employees are required to file the Delaware Small Group Business Employee Enrollment/Change Form for any new hires or changes in employee status.
To fill out the Delaware Small Group Business Employee Enrollment/Change Form, businesses must provide employee personal information, employment details, and specifics about the health coverage being selected or changed, ensuring all required fields are accurately completed.
The purpose of the Delaware Small Group Business Employee Enrollment/Change Form is to facilitate the enrollment of employees in health insurance plans and to formally document any changes in insurance coverage.
The form must report employee's name, date of birth, Social Security number, employment status, the type of coverage being requested or changed, and any other pertinent information required by the insurance provider.
